PLACID PMP25 Random Incidence Microphone
Specifications
Basics
The PMP25 is 1/2” prepolarized diffuse- field measurement microphone. It is for general purpose acoustic measurements, e.g. in diffuse fields and inside vehicles. All the microphones are going through solid environmental testing, which includes high temperature ageing and high humidity ageing.
MATERIALS | |
Grid | Copper nickel plating |
Housing | Stainless Steel |
Diaphragm | Nickel |
Back Plate | Stainless Steel |
Insulator | Crystal Quartz |
Electret | Teflon |
Connectivity
The PLACID PMP25 microphone requires a standardized 1/2″ BNC preamplifier that does not need to provide polarization.

DATASHEET PLACID PMP25 | |
Frequency Response | Diffuse – Field |
Open Circuit Sensitivity | 50mV/Pa |
Equivalent Noise Level | < 16 dB(A) |
T.H.D. | < 3% at 146dB SPL |
Polarization Voltage | 0 V |
Capacitance | 16.0 pF |
Equivalent Air Volume | 230 mm3 at 250 Hz. |
Diaphragm Resonance Frequency | 14 kHz. |
Pressure Vent | Rear |
Operating Temperature Range | -30°C ~ 90°C |
Temperature Coefficient | -20 ~ 60 °C; Sound Pressure Level Change < -0.003 dB (at 250Hz, at reference temperature 23 °C) |
Humidity Coefficient |
20% – 90% RH ; Sound Pressure Level Change < –
0.003 dB (at 250Hz at temperature 40 °C, and reference 50% RH) |
Pressure Coefficient |
65 kPa – 108 kPa ; Sound Pressure Level change < –
0.004 dB (at 250 Hz at reference pressure 101 kPa. ) |
Long-Term stability coefficient | < 0.03 dB/year |
Ventilation | Back |
